People hire a San Diego bankruptcy attorney when they have gotten too far into debt and see no realistic way of getting out of it. Using the legal system to reduce or eliminate debt is something that people have been doing for a long time. Because more people have needed to use it over the last few decades, it has lost much of the stigma it once has.

Long ago, using this legal remedy was something that some people perceived as a moral weakness. It was something people never talked about if they had needed to file one. It was a family secret for many.

Today people have a more forward-looking mentality. They realize that many people who need to do this had no say so in how they got into debt. For many, there are circumstances that occur in life that destroy their ability to pay bills. Something as ordinary as a car accident can create debt that people have no reasonable way to pay off. While there are people who got into debt because of recklessness, this is not always the reason in every case.

There is no-one-size-fits-all solution and each case is unique. There are three types of filings. One is used for businesses only to help them manage debt and pay off creditors. The other two are used for consumer debt that people have racked up. Which type is used for each situation is something that the person can ask about when they get a consultation with a San Diego bankruptcy lawyer.

People who are getting collection calls or letters can expect them to stop fairly soon after filing. This legal action gives some protection against harassment in this regard. People will have to agree to certain terms and conditions. One of them may be to not open any new lines of credit during the time they are involved in this process. People will need to follow all the guidelines that are set down in the process. If they are required to make payments to creditors, they will need to do that exactly as specified. Many who work with a San Diego bankruptcy attorney will be debt free when the process is over.
